Nissan’s 2026 AI-Defined Vehicle Strategy: 90% Autonomous Fleet by 2030
Nissan has unveiled its 2026 AI-Defined Vehicle (AIDV) strategy, aiming to equip 90% of its global lineup with AI-powered autonomous driving technology by 2030. This isn’t just an upgrade—it’s a complete reimagining of the car as a software-defined, self-learning mobility platform.
What Is the AI-Defined Vehicle (AIDV)?
The AI-Defined Vehicle (AIDV) is Nissan’s next-gen architecture that embeds artificial intelligence at the core of every system. Unlike traditional ADAS, AIDV learns from global fleet data, enabling continuous over-the-air updates that improve safety, efficiency, and personalization. It transforms the car from a static machine into an evolving digital companion.
Juke EV: AI-Powered Urban Mobility Redefined
The all-new Juke EV is Nissan’s first compact EV built from the ground up for urban environments and AI integration. Featuring Nissan ProPILOT 3.0, it uses real-time environmental learning, predictive traffic routing, and voice-activated AI assistants to adapt to city driving patterns. With a fully electric powertrain and AI-driven energy optimization, the Juke EV sets a new standard for smart city mobility.
Rogue e-POWER: Intelligent Hybrid with Autonomous Upgrades
The updated Rogue e-POWER (known as Exterail in select markets) now includes AI-enhanced e-POWER hybrid management, dynamically adjusting electric and gasoline power based on road conditions and driver behavior. Integrated with AIDV, it offers Level 3+ autonomous capabilities in highway and stop-and-go traffic, with over-the-air updates adding new features post-purchase.
How AIDV Delivers Self-Driving Without Hardware Overhauls
AIDV leverages machine learning models trained on millions of real-world driving scenarios. Through cloud-connected sensors and edge computing, it enables Level 4 autonomy on existing hardware—meaning older AIDV-equipped models can gain new capabilities via software. This software-defined approach mirrors Tesla and Apple’s ecosystems, but with Nissan’s focus on safety and accessibility.
Nissan’s Broader AI Mobility Ecosystem
Nissan isn’t just selling cars—it’s building an AI mobility ecosystem. Partnerships with NVIDIA and cloud providers power its AI training infrastructure. Features include predictive maintenance, vehicle-to-grid (V2G) energy sharing, and AI-driven insurance pricing. By 2026, Nissan plans to roll out a subscription-based mobility service powered by AIDV data.
